We're in the Endgame now by Goldhawke in idleon

[–]Goldhawke[S] 8 points9 points  (0 children)

The DR shrine helped me get a lot of the rare drops, that combined with my active hunter (once you hit the highest dmg multiplier, put points in archer skill robbinghood)

Try to get 5-6 of your characters afk leveling in the same map to get the shrine lvls up.

If you REALLY need something for crafting, put all your characters farming it at the same time so you level shrine + get the drops, though some stuff is definitely luck based (I've only gotten 3 frisbees ever)

Help, huge hashrate drop for no reason by Schwein_ in ethOSdistro

[–]Goldhawke 0 points1 point  (0 children)

You should definitely play with your clock settings. My 12x RX580 rig gets 360-371 MH with using less power than stock. 13x RX580s is a looootttt of excessive power draw aka money that can be saved.

Also, what kind of risers are you using? Are they all the same?
